What separates artisan-grade wooden spools from their industrial counterparts is the rigor embedded in every grain. Unlike factory-supplied spools—often carved from kiln-dried pine with little regard for dimensional stability—true artisan spools are milled from slow-grown hardwoods like beech, walnut, or reclaimed oak, selected not just for strength but for uniform density. This consistency prevents warping, twisting, or subtle dimensional shifts that can unravel intricate projects. A deviation of even 0.3% in diameter or 0.1mm in wall thickness might go unnoticed by the untrained eye—but for a calligrapher, a precision designer, or a maker of delicate mechanical prototypes, it’s a failure of craft.
- Grain alignment isn’t left to chance. Artisans hand-select spools with parallel grain running the full length, minimizing internal stress and ensuring predictable unspooling behavior. This isn’t just about appearance—it’s about mechanical reliability.
- Surface finish is treated with oil-based sealants that enhance grip without compromising porosity, allowing for controlled feed in printing, weaving, or even 3D filament extrusion. The tactile feedback a spool offers isn’t incidental—it’s calibrated.
- Weight and balance matter. A spool designed for 12-meter rolls of archival ink must feel balanced in the hand, reducing fatigue during extended use. This ergonomic precision transforms a routine task into a seamless extension of intent.

Yet, this renaissance isn’t without tension. The artisan model struggles with scalability. A single craftsman might spend 45 minutes hand-tuning a spool to within ±0.05mm tolerance—time a machine line achieves in seconds. This trade-off demands a nuanced understanding of value: precision isn’t always about speed, but about trust. For the maker who demands perfection, a spool with a documented dimensional history and a serialized maker’s mark becomes more than a tool—it’s a promise.
Emerging technologies are beginning to bridge this gap. Some workshops now integrate laser-guided milling into traditional hand-turning, preserving the soul of the craft while enhancing repeatability. Others experiment with hybrid materials—encasing artisan wood in biodegradable composites that maintain grain integrity while improving moisture resistance. These experiments signal a broader shift: the future of precision lies not in choosing between hand and machine, but in fusing their strengths.
